For a component like an analog front end, a useful technical diagram is a . This visual representation shows the internal architecture of the chip. For example, the TP5510's block diagram would illustrate the signal path, showing the analog inputs, the anti-aliasing filters, the A/D converter block, the μ-law encoder/decoder, the D/A converter, and the output filters. This is the "diagram" most technicians seek to understand how to integrate the IC into a larger system.
